MCP1754T-3302E/OT manufactured by Microchip Technology is a member of CMOS low dropout (LDO) voltage regulators. It is capable of providing up to 150 mA of current while consuming only 56.0 µA of quiescent current (typical). Four to six primary cell battery-powered applications, 12V mobile applications and one- to three-cell Li-Ionpowered applications benefit from its features of input operating range from 3.6V to 16.0V. Moreover, it able to deliver overcurrent limit and overtemperature shutdown when operating in any application.
